Pronounced [zoh-TAIR-oh], Zotero is a free and user friendly tool that helps users collect, organize, cite, and share information. “A personal research assistant,” Zotero can cite information from the user’s web browser and add it to a personal library on the user’s personal computer. Martin Luther King, Jr. was born at noon Tuesday, January 15, 1929, at the family home, 501 Auburn Avenue, N.E., Atlanta, Georgia. Dr. Charles Johnson was the attending physician. Martin Luther King, Jr., was the first son and second child born to the Reverend Martin Luther King, Sr., and Alberta Williams King. Research Guides. LSU Explorers. Scholarly Databases. LSU Explorers. Scholarly and Peer-Reviewed Information (Suggested …Oct 4, 2023 · Web of Science is a bibliographic database. It contains bibliographic information about articles, such as title, author, date of publication, etc. Web of Science is also a citation index. Citation indexes show the relationships among scholarly papers by showing who is citing whom. Research articles follow a particular format. Locate the best available research evidence to answer those clinical questions.Systematic Reviews need to have more than one author in order to be considered "systematic". A team can help cut down on bias, make judgment calls on allowing articles, and many journals will reject a study if it is labeled systematic review but only has one author.Use a spreadsheet, or systematic review software, to extract all relevant data from each included study.
